Tips For Parents To Avoid The Worst Disciplining Mistakes

By Erich Park


Figuring out the correct way to discipline your kids can be overwhelming to some parents. It's possible to err in either direction, by being too strict or too permissive. Your discipline scheme needs to be persistent so your children will not be puzzled. You should also take your child's character in mind. As you read on, we will be offering some great advice on how to avoid some of the pitfalls of discipline.

Yet it's a good idea to look at your own upbringing and see if you really want to do everything the same way your parents did. We have figured out some of the primary mistakes that parents have made with disciplining and how you can help yourself avoid them.

Anytime discipline comes in the picture, you need to be on the same page as everyone else. Children often learn that they can turn to one parent for certain things, and the other parent for others. Miscommunication, such as one parent allowing a child to snack before dinner, when the other one said no, is a really bad example. What it comes down to is children will figure out who they should ask for certain things in order to get their way. This is not a good situation. Communication is very important, especially between parents, to avoid these situations. Perhaps someone else watches your child occasionally. This person should know exactly what you expect. The habit of playing one parent against the other should never be allowed to develop.

Parents can sometimes be overly critical of their kids. If you are a perfectionist, and expect your child to excel at everything, you're likely to be making this mistake. This goes beyond discipline, and usually involves parents who want to experience a feeling of success through their kids. It's great to want to see your child do well in school, at sports or in whatever activities they pursue.

Disciplining your children is always a complicated process and it is not usually easy to avoid making mistakes. Even those things you do that have the best of intentions associated with them can be considered wrong decisions. The only thing that you can do in these instances is learn your own lesson and use a different approach next time. Work consistently at being a better parent because, really, you cannot predict what is going to come your way tomorrow.
